The tax-rate lookup cache in the Breva checkout service worries me. Entries are keyed only by region code, so a stale or poisoned entry would apply the wrong rate to every order in that region until expiry. Please verify: TTLs are short enough to bound exposure, negative lookups aren't cached, and the refresh path revalidates against the signed rate feed rather than trusting upstream blindly. Also confirm eviction is size-bounded so an attacker can't churn the keyspace. Current cache settings for review:

limits module of yagaf-yajef:
RATE_LIMITS = {
    "novwyn": 950,
    "wenath": 428,
    "prawyn": 413,
    "gorvan": 539,
    "praael": 870,
    "drumir": 113,
    "gordor": 439,
}

**Action item (AI-7):** Document the canary gating thresholds for Lanternbridge deploys so new teammates don't have to reverse-engineer them from the pipeline config. Canaries are auto-rolled-back when error rate or latency deltas exceed the gates, evaluated per five-minute window. Ownership sits with the deploy-tools rotation. The gating constants currently in effect are as follows.

tuning table, yahap-hahip:
BUDGETS = {
    "praiel": 88,
    "quenox": 61,
    "nordor": 332,
    "gorix": 835,
    "ruswyn": 186,
}

FAQ: Canteen access for Quillmarsh staff

Q: Staff from Quillmarsh next door want to use our canteen — what do I do?

A: Under the shared-services agreement, Quillmarsh employees may use the Hollowbeck canteen on weekdays between 11:30 and 14:00. They sign in at reception and wear an orange lanyard. They may not enter any other floor. The canteen's rear door links directly to the Quillmarsh walkway and stays locked outside lunch hours. The door code for that rear entrance is below.

badge for yahif-bahaf: bdg-XUBUM-7